First Week Impressions

So! It's been about one week for Season 7, how's everyone feeling about it? I'm leaving my impressions here, mostly for my own benefit. 

What I Liked:

- New character is interesting, lots of combat potential. 

- R99 has returned as a weapon, and with it, all the low skill newbie complaints that it's OP. 

- New map is visually interesting and I can actually see. 

- Trident allows for easy rotations and for the most part works properly.

- They hired someone to be their communication manager, and hopefully we'll have more consistent comms from the developers. With that comes the hope of more beneficial changes for the betterment of Apex. 

- New map is third party heaven, lots of action, all the time.

What I Dislike:

- New character abilities are visually overstimulating IMO, too many moving air wisps, not enough clarity.

- R99 has returned as a weapon, and with it, all the low skill newbie complaints that it's OP.

- New map suffers from poor loot distribution, enhanced by the large amount of empty open ground with nothing in it. All the loot is centered in condensed POIs, which are often heavily disputed. A strange snowballing problem, where if I can't get off the ground early, I most likely won't be able to get off at all. 

- Trident allows for easy third parties early / mid-game, most of my matches end with my squad being third partied after winning our original engagement, regardless of whether we drop into a popular POI or somewhere off in the distance. Being starved for loot makes us easy targets.

- Lighting in some areas isn't perfect, specifically in Rift and dimly lit indoor areas. 

- Audio is still not working properly.

- SBMM is still not working properly.

- Server stability and performance are still lacking.

Verdict: Overall, more of the same from Apex. A sometimes genuinely frustrating experience when I tryhard matches, and an otherwise dull experience when I just play to grind out objectives. No changes to SBMM means despite how hard I try I'll still lose games because my teammates have worms in their brain, and the lack of solos still leaves much to be desired. Losing fights to longstanding issues such as audio and hit-reg have become the norm, but at the very least footsteps kind of work. 5/5, wouldn't recommend.

  • @Koochi-Q I'm trying to find it but I can't seem to, a developer said it on Reddit and I've been scrolling through dev responses for like 10-20 minutes now and can't find it. 

    But basically the point was, "Hey we'd rather release Legends underpowered upon release, being careful with what they do and the numbers behind it, because we don't want to release someone that's massively over-powered on launch, then rush to nerf it, miss the mark and over-nerf, and then struggle to get them back up to a healthy spot."

    Which makes sense to me. The problem is that their slow development leaves people in the dirt for a pretty long while, and even when they do buff someone (like Loba) they might take it back because it's too strong. (Like Loba's recent buff.)
